The Role
Reporting to senior leadership, the Management Accountant will be responsible for the preparation and consolidation of management accounts across multiple sites, financial reporting, acquisition support, payroll oversight, and assisting with financial compliance within the childcare sector.
The successful candidate will also play an important role in the company’s transition from Sage 50 Accounts to Sage Intacct over the coming months.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are monthly management accounts for multiple childcare locations
- Prepare consolidated management accounts for reporting to the UK parent company and private equity stakeholders
- Produce monthly board reports and financial analysis packs
- Assist with budgeting, forecasting, cashflow management, and variance analysis
- Support the financial assessment and integration of potential acquisition targets
- Gather and analyse financial information from acquisition opportunities for review by senior management
- Liaise closely with the billing and administration teams to ensure accurate revenue reporting and debtor management
- Assist with financial compliance and reporting requirements relating to government funding schemes within the childcare sector
- Oversee payroll processing for the group with support from the existing finance and administration team
- Support the implementation and transition from Sage 50 to Sage Intacct
- Identify opportunities to improve financial systems, controls, and reporting processes
- Support audit preparation and statutory compliance requirements
